Output 853954044afe110d82b5cde2486a1a89fd902d138888351db795103faed80353:61

value
58034
script pubkey
OP_0 OP_PUSHBYTES_20 8404748649111b3d442edc47434a0c33fbe8968b
address
bc1qssz8fpjfzydn63pwm3r5xjsvx0a7395tradqzg
transaction
853954044afe110d82b5cde2486a1a89fd902d138888351db795103faed80353
spent
true